WebApr 15, 2024 · Apparently, our attention spans have shrunk from 12 seconds to 8 seconds since 2000, meaning we have a shorter attention span than a goldfish. However, the BBC found these figures to be completely unfounded – not to mention unfair to goldfish, who are prized for their memories and learning ability in many scientific studies.
WebDefinition of attention span. Attention span is the time you can focus on a task. There are different ways to measure attention span: Here it is defined as follows: The time in seconds one can do a very simple task without making mistakes.
